Vous ne trouvez pas de réponse à votre problème ? Alors posez la question dans le forum. Souvenez-vous qu'il n'y a jamais de question bête, mais rester dans l'ignorance parce que l'on n'ose pas poser une question, ça c'est une erreur !

Sujet : les Fractions en JAVA [ Algorithme / Maths ] (abc10abc10)

lundi 16 octobre 2006 à 17:37:10 | les Fractions en JAVA

abc10abc10

Bonjour à tous

j'aimerais savoir si il existe une fontion java qui donne les doubles par leur valeur fractionnaire!


merci d'avance, je suis débutante, et je me casse la tête dessu!


lundi 16 octobre 2006 à 18:06:44 | Re : les Fractions en JAVA

kaloway


je pense que ta question est "quel est le moyen d'voirle résultat d'une fraction sous forme de double".

tu transtype le résultat. exemple (double)(a/b).
le transtypage entraine des pertes de précission. le mieux serait que a et b soient des doubles



lundi 16 octobre 2006 à 18:18:24 | Re : les Fractions en JAVA

abc10abc10

euh, lol nan j'ai bien posée ma question comme je la voulais.
J'ai des doubles, je veux représenter ces valeurs en fraction.
pour justement ne pas avoir d'arrondis.

mardi 17 octobre 2006 à 12:14:06 | Re : les Fractions en JAVA

indiana_jules

0_o

wouahou !!! c'est fou comme on y comprend rien :p

Néanmoins, je présume que tu veux un truc du style : 0.333333 en 1 / 3 non ?
Sinon non, je vois pas trop


[#Tout le monde a des idées : la preuve, c'est qu'il y en a de mauvaises]
[#Je ne comprends pas tout, mais je parle de tout : c'est ce qui compte]

mardi 17 octobre 2006 à 17:30:40 | Re : les Fractions en JAVA

vychnou

Sa question m'a parru bien posée! Par contre la réponse.. oulala je vois pas du tout comment faire. Peut être par approximations on pourrai arriver à quelque chose de correct:
2 entiers parcourent des valeurs et on enregistre le couple d'entiers dont la fraction est la plus proche de la valeur recherchée, mais ça semble très artisanal.

mardi 17 octobre 2006 à 22:00:24 | Re : les Fractions en JAVA

kaloway

la question est mal posé. car il donne  aucune  pécission sur le contexte.  c'est comme si je  te  demander si tu peux alimenter mon appareille. tu me demandesais si il est alimenté en 380, 220,  24, 12 6, 3 ou encore en 1.5 volt. revenons à son problème, d'où vient sa valeur. cette valeur ne doit pas tomber du ciel. mai elle certainement le résutat d'opérations.

mardi 17 octobre 2006 à 23:49:17 | Re : les Fractions en JAVA

vychnou

Pas besoin de contexte pour avoir une réponse à sa question! Si on te pose la question: comment trouver la moitié d'un entier, tu répondras : en faisant entier/2....tu demanderas pas d'ou viens son entier, s'il est passé en paramètre ou s'il est généré aléatoirement en fonction du tick d'horloge du processeur.. Bah là c'est la même chose, sa question est intéréssante: trouver une méthode qui retrouve la valeur fractionnaire d'un double. Je vais peut-être tenter un code qui donne un couple fraction-approximation

mercredi 18 octobre 2006 à 17:18:07 | Re : les Fractions en JAVA

kaloway

il est impossible de trouver une fraction plus précis que le nombre à virgule.
exemple la fraction 1/3 donne 0.333 ... comme résultat. donc la fraction la plus précise à ce résultat est 333.../1000... . la solution au problème est de tous les calculs en litéral et à la fin de faire le calcul en numérique.



Cette discussion est classé dans : java, fractions


Répondre à ce message

Sujets en rapport avec ce message

Débuter en java... [ par OriOn ] Bonjour, voilà alors je voudrais me mettre à java, et je voudrais savoir qu'est ce qu'il faut que je télécharge pour pouvoir tester mes créations et q Editeur Java [ par syndrael ] Bonjour,Je débute et je voulais savoir quel éditeur vous utilisez de votre coté. Moi, je fais appel à JPADPro 3.6, ca change de la fenetre DOS !! LOL interaction entre html et java via javascript [ par rmo ] Bonjour à tous.Je cherche à trouver comment par une action sur un boutoon html, lancer une action dans une applet java.Merci. Comment on fait pour simplement dessiner [ par MeltedMind ] Bonjour, je me demandais comment l'on fait pour afficher un image en java. J'utilise Code Warrior pour java version 6.0, je suis un nouvel utilisateu Icône pour application Java [ par Mikonyx ] Est-il possible de remplacer la tasse de café présente dans toutes les applications Java par un icône personnel? Ah aussi... existe t'il un equivalent chat multiclients (JAVA) [ par Yzermat ] Je suis a la recherche d'un chat multiclients en java! Ce serait bien si il était assez bien commenté! C'est tres urgent et assez important , sinon je Urgent : Broadcast en JAVA [ par skysee ] Bonjour,Je voudrais réaliser en JAVA un broadcast sur un réseau pour en lister toutes les machines qui y sont connectées. L'affichage se réalisant com Programmation BROADCAST en JAVA [ par skysee ] Bonsoir,Je voudrais réaliser en JAVA un broadcast sur un réseau pour en lister tout les PC qui y sont connectées. L'affichage de ses PC se réalisant c URGENT: Broadcast en JAVA [ par skysee ] Bonjour,Je voudrais réaliser en JAVA un broadcast sur un réseau pour en lister toutes les machines qui y sont connectées. L'affichage se réalisant com Compilateur JAVA [ par BobH ] J'ai du formater mon disque et je n'ai plus j++ donc je cherche juste un compilateur, merci!


Nos sponsors

Sondage...

CalendriCode

Juillet 2009
LMMJVSD
  12345
6789101112
13141516171819
20212223242526
2728293031  

Consulter la suite du CalendriCode

Téléchargements

Logiciels à télécharger sur le même thème :

Comparez les prix Nouvelle version

Photothèque Nouveau !



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és
Temps d'éxécution de la page : 0,218 sec

Google Coop CodeS-SourceS Google Coop CodeS-SourceS


Certaines images présentes sur le site (notament certains avatars) sont issues des collections IconShock, donc si vous souhaitez utiliser ces icons vous devez les acheter, ne les copiez pas et ne utilisez pas dans vos sites et applications sans les avoir commandé.